uPVC Repairs Near Me

uPVC is a strong long-lasting construction material that requires minimal maintenance. It isn't susceptible to rot or swelling and is easy to clean. It also insulates well, helping to reduce the cost of energy.

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gUPVC door issues like an unbalanced handle or a stuck handle pivots may require professional repair. These issues must be addressed quickly to ensure the safety as well as the functionality and aesthetic appeal of your house.

UPVC window repair near me repairs

uPVC windows are a common choice for homeowners because they are energy-efficient, durable and require little maintenance. uPVC may develop issues over time, just like any other kind of window. Professional repair services can fix these issues and bring back functionality to the window repair near me.

UPVC window repair could include replacing broken frames, sills and sashes. They can also involve replacing damaged or cracked glass. These services will make sure that your UPVC windows are energy efficient and safe. They can also help you save money on your energy bills by reducing drafts in your home.

One of the most prevalent issues with uPVC windows is condensation that forms on the inner surface. This problem is often caused by airflow and the temperature difference between the outdoor and indoor environment. This issue could be caused by a number of causes, such as dirt or debris in the window tracks and misalignment. This is a difficult issue to fix, especially during cold weather.

Another common problem with UPVC windows is the possibility of leaks. These leaks are typically caused by worn-out hardware, sashes that are not aligned properly or damaged seals. It is important to fix these issues as quickly as you can, to avoid water damage and other problems. Professional UPVC repair services can identify the problem quickly and repair it efficiently.

In addition to these issues, UPVC windows can also develop cracks or scratches. Minor damage to the frame or beading may be repaired, but major damage requires a replacement. Fortunately, UPVC repair services can make this process as easy and affordable as possible.

uPVC (Unplasticised Polyvinyl Chloride) is the most well-known material used to make windows, doors and roofline products. It is low-maintenance and comes in a variety of styles and colours and is easy to clean. Upvc windows and doors are sturdy and last for many years. They offer energy efficiency, comfort, and security.

uPVC requires less maintenance than other materials like aluminium and wood. uPVC doors and windows are resistant to rot, mould and chemicals. They also don't warp in hot weather. They are also impervious to weather and will not expand like metal or timber frames. They will not require painting and you are able to simply wipe them with an abrasive cloth as needed.

uPVC double glazing repairs near me glazing is difficult to open and close for many owners. This is usually due to extreme temperature fluctuations that cause the frames to expand and shrink and'stick'. Try making adjustments to the handles or the hinges and mechanisms if you have this issue. If this doesn't help then contact the company you bought your uPVC from - they may offer the repair under warranty.

Another common issue with uPVC windows is that they get misted which can be frustrating. The misty windows are usually the result of a break in the seal's integrity, which can cause humidity to gain access to the panes of glass. UPVC door repairs

uPVC doors are a common type of front door in residential homes. They are less expensive than composite doors, and offer a high degree of security. As with all doors they are susceptible to damage and require maintenance. It can be anything from replacing a damaged lock to fixing the entire door. It is essential to repair your uPVC doors as soon as they show signs of wear. This will ensure that your home remains secure and that it's easy to open and close.

The majority of uPVC doors can be repaired easily provided you have the proper tools and materials. For instance If your uPVC door has a tiny gap or a dent, it can be repaired with an easy filler like wood putty or bondo (auto body repair material). This will help restore the original appearance of the panel and leave it in good condition. If the damage is more extensive or complex, it's a great idea to call a professional uPVC repair service.

The door handle is another frequent uPVC issue. This is usually due to the uPVC hinges that are used for doors becoming misaligned with time. The key to this is to apply an oil-based lubricant on the rollers and hinges to ensure that they are operating at a high speed. A silicon-based lubricant is best since it won't attract and hold dirt and debris that could cause the hinges to be misaligned.

Lubricating your uPVC multi-point locks is as important as oiling your uPVC hinges. Most burglaries occur through the front door, so it's crucial to make sure that your uPVC doors are locked properly.
